Title

EVALUATION OF FETOMATERNAL HEMORRHAGE AFTER POST- ABORTION THERAPEUTIC CURETTAGE

Pages

  129-137

Abstract

 Introduction and Objective: Hemolytic diseases in fetal and newborn were known for years the principle of these pathologies is defined. Basically, entrance of fetal blood cells to maternal circulation results in these ranges of diseases. Risk factor determination, early diagnosis of F.M.H and adequate dosage of Anti- D Ig administration will be attempted to prevent subsequent adverse outcome on fetus and newborn. The quantification of fetal cells in the maternal circulation post- curettage miscarriage remains an important goal to prevent active immunization in mother.Materials & Methods: In this cross sectional study, during six months, from April 2004, one hundred patients post- abortion therapeutic curettage enrolled, in Ghaem Hospital, Mashhad University. Maternal age, gestational age, maternal blood group and Rh, gravidity, severity of maternal hemorrhage, HcT, BP and duration of vaginal bleeding were recorded. The KB test was done in all patients amount of F.M.H and RH IGG dosage in positive KB patients were calculated. Data were analyzed with SPSS (Ver. 10) software.Results: The KB test was positive in 35% of the patient. Gestational age, maternal H.ct, pain and severity hemorrhage had significant relation to K.B test positive. F.M.H was 0.1-5 cc in 17 patients and in 18 was less.Conclusion: Lower gestational age in abortion time decreases FMH risk the usual Rh- IgG dosage (50 μgr) sounded to be adequate for Rh Immunization after post- abortion therapeutic curettage.
